Are you frustrated with OBS (Open Broadcasting Software) not capturing your game footage, hindering your streaming or recording experience? You’re not alone. Many users face this issue, and it can be attributed to various reasons. In this comprehensive guide, we’ll delve into the possible causes and provide step-by-step solutions to help you resolve the problem and get back to streaming or recording your games smoothly.
Understanding OBS and Game Capture
Before we dive into the troubleshooting process, it’s essential to understand how OBS works and the different game capture methods it offers.
OBS is a popular, free, and open-source software for video recording and live streaming. It supports various platforms, including Windows, macOS, and Linux. OBS allows users to capture and mix video/audio in real-time, making it an ideal choice for gamers, content creators, and live streamers.
When it comes to game capture, OBS offers two primary methods:
- Game Capture: This method allows OBS to capture the game window directly, providing a high-quality video feed.
- Window Capture: This method captures the entire window, including the game and any other elements, such as chat windows or overlays.
Troubleshooting Steps to Resolve OBS Game Capture Issues
Now that we’ve covered the basics, let’s move on to the troubleshooting steps to resolve OBS game capture issues.
Step 1: Check OBS Settings
The first step is to ensure that your OBS settings are configured correctly. Here are a few things to check:
- Game Capture Mode: Ensure that the game capture mode is set to Capture specific window or Capture any full-screen application.
- Window Settings: Verify that the window settings are set to capture the correct game window.
- Resolution and Frames Per Second (FPS): Ensure that the resolution and FPS settings match your game’s settings.
Step 2: Update OBS and Graphics Drivers
Outdated OBS versions or graphics drivers can cause game capture issues. Make sure to:
- Update OBS: Check for updates and install the latest version of OBS.
- Update Graphics Drivers: Update your graphics drivers to the latest version.
Step 3: Check Game Compatibility
Some games may not be compatible with OBS game capture. Check the game’s documentation or online forums to see if other users have experienced similar issues.
Step 4: Disable Antivirus Software and Firewall
Antivirus software and firewalls can sometimes interfere with OBS game capture. Try disabling them temporarily to see if it resolves the issue.
Step 5: Run OBS as Administrator
Running OBS as an administrator can resolve permission issues that may be causing game capture problems. Right-click on the OBS executable and select Run as administrator.
Step 6: Check for Conflicting Software
Other software may be conflicting with OBS game capture. Try closing any unnecessary programs or background applications.
Step 7: Reinstall OBS
If none of the above steps resolve the issue, try reinstalling OBS.
Advanced Troubleshooting Techniques
If the above steps don’t resolve the issue, it’s time to dive deeper into advanced troubleshooting techniques.
Using the OBS Log Files
OBS log files can provide valuable information about errors and issues. To access the log files:
- Open OBS: Open OBS and go to Settings > Output.
- Log File: Enable the Log file option and specify a file path.
- Analyze the Log File: Open the log file and look for any error messages related to game capture.
Using the OBS Game Capture Debugging Tool
The OBS game capture debugging tool can help you identify issues with game capture. To access the tool:
- Open OBS: Open OBS and go to Settings > Game Capture.
- Debugging Tool: Enable the Debugging tool option.
- Analyze the Output: Analyze the output to identify any issues with game capture.
Common Game Capture Issues and Solutions
Here are some common game capture issues and their solutions:
- Black Screen: A black screen can be caused by incorrect OBS settings or outdated graphics drivers. Try updating your graphics drivers or adjusting your OBS settings.
- Lag or Delay: Lag or delay can be caused by high system resource usage or incorrect OBS settings. Try closing unnecessary programs or adjusting your OBS settings.
- Audio Issues: Audio issues can be caused by incorrect OBS settings or outdated audio drivers. Try updating your audio drivers or adjusting your OBS settings.
Conclusion
OBS game capture issues can be frustrating, but by following the troubleshooting steps outlined in this guide, you should be able to resolve the problem and get back to streaming or recording your games smoothly. Remember to always keep your OBS version and graphics drivers up to date, and don’t hesitate to seek help from online communities or forums if you need further assistance.
Why is OBS not capturing my game, and what are the common causes?
OBS (Open Broadcasting Software) not capturing your game can be frustrating, especially when you’re in the middle of a streaming session. The common causes of this issue include incorrect game capture settings, outdated graphics drivers, conflicts with other programs, and insufficient system resources. It’s essential to identify the root cause of the problem to apply the correct troubleshooting solution.
Before diving into the troubleshooting process, ensure that your OBS is updated to the latest version, and your system meets the minimum requirements for smooth game capture. Also, check if your game is compatible with OBS and if there are any known issues with the game’s capture functionality. By understanding the possible causes and taking these preliminary steps, you can resolve the issue efficiently and get back to streaming your favorite games.
How do I configure OBS to capture my game correctly?
To configure OBS to capture your game correctly, start by selecting the correct capture mode. You can choose between ‘Capture any full-screen application,’ ‘Capture a specific window,’ or ‘Capture a region of the screen.’ If you’re playing a full-screen game, the first option is recommended. If you’re playing a windowed game, select the second option and choose the game window from the list.
Next, ensure that the game is selected as the capture source in OBS. You can do this by clicking the ‘+’ button in the ‘Sources’ panel and selecting ‘Game Capture.’ Then, choose the game from the list of available capture sources. If you’re still experiencing issues, try adjusting the capture settings, such as the frame rate, resolution, or bitrate, to optimize the capture quality and performance.
What role do graphics drivers play in OBS game capture, and how do I update them?
Graphics drivers play a crucial role in OBS game capture, as they enable the software to communicate with your graphics card and capture the game footage. Outdated or corrupted graphics drivers can cause OBS to malfunction, resulting in failed game capture. To update your graphics drivers, go to the website of your graphics card manufacturer (e.g., NVIDIA or AMD) and search for the latest drivers for your specific graphics card model.
Download and install the updated drivers, following the instructions provided by the manufacturer. Restart your system after the installation is complete. Then, launch OBS and try capturing your game again. If you’re still experiencing issues, consider rolling back to a previous driver version or seeking further assistance from the graphics card manufacturer’s support team.
How do I resolve conflicts between OBS and other programs that may be interfering with game capture?
Conflicts between OBS and other programs can cause game capture issues. To resolve these conflicts, try closing any unnecessary programs or background applications that may be interfering with OBS. You can also try running OBS as an administrator to give it priority access to system resources.
If you’re still experiencing issues, try disabling any overlays or plugins that may be conflicting with OBS. For example, you can disable the Steam overlay or the NVIDIA GeForce Experience overlay. Additionally, check if any other screen recording software is running in the background and close it. By resolving these conflicts, you can ensure that OBS has uninterrupted access to the game footage and can capture it smoothly.
What system resources are required for smooth OBS game capture, and how can I optimize them?
Smooth OBS game capture requires sufficient system resources, including a powerful CPU, a dedicated graphics card, and enough RAM. A minimum of 8 GB of RAM is recommended, but 16 GB or more is ideal. Additionally, a fast storage drive, such as an SSD, can help improve capture performance.
To optimize your system resources for OBS game capture, consider upgrading your hardware if necessary. You can also try closing any resource-intensive programs or background applications to free up system resources. Additionally, adjust the OBS settings to balance capture quality and performance. For example, you can reduce the frame rate, resolution, or bitrate to reduce the load on your system. By optimizing your system resources, you can ensure a seamless streaming experience.
How do I troubleshoot OBS game capture issues using the OBS logs and other diagnostic tools?
The OBS logs can provide valuable information to help you troubleshoot game capture issues. To access the OBS logs, go to the ‘Help’ menu and select ‘Log Files.’ Then, navigate to the ‘logs’ folder and open the latest log file. Look for any error messages or warnings that may indicate the cause of the issue.
In addition to the OBS logs, you can use other diagnostic tools, such as the OBS ‘Settings’ panel, to troubleshoot game capture issues. For example, you can check the ‘Video’ settings to ensure that the capture resolution and frame rate are set correctly. You can also use third-party tools, such as GPU monitoring software, to check for any issues with your graphics card. By using these diagnostic tools, you can identify and resolve game capture issues efficiently.
What are some additional tips for ensuring a seamless OBS game capture experience?
To ensure a seamless OBS game capture experience, make sure to regularly update your OBS software and plugins. Additionally, consider using a high-quality capture card, such as an Elgato HD60, to improve capture quality and reduce latency.
It’s also essential to monitor your system resources and adjust the OBS settings accordingly. For example, if you notice that your CPU is overloaded, you can reduce the frame rate or resolution to reduce the load. Finally, consider using a stable internet connection and a high-quality webcam to ensure a smooth and high-quality stream. By following these tips, you can ensure a seamless and enjoyable streaming experience for your audience.